The Basics of Lithopone


Lithopone is a versatile pigment known for its excellent covering power and high lightfastness, making it a popular choice in the paint and coatings industry. It is also used in plastics, rubber, and even cosmetics, owing to its non-toxic properties. The demand for lithopone continues to rise as industries seek high-quality and environmentally friendly alternatives to other pigments.

Factors Influencing Prices


Several factors affect lithopone prices in the Chinese market


1. Raw Material Costs The cost of raw materials like zinc and barium has a direct impact on the pricing of lithopone. Fluctuations in these commodity prices can lead to significant changes in the final product's cost.

2. Environmental Regulations Stricter environmental regulations in China have forced manufacturers to invest in cleaner production technologies. While these initiatives may increase operational costs, they also enhance product quality, potentially justifying higher prices.


3. Market Competition The lithopone market in China is characterized by a mix of established players and new entrants. The level of competition can exert downward pressure on prices, but businesses that offer superior quality or innovative solutions may be able to command a premium.


4. Global Economic Conditions Changes in global demand for pigments and coatings due to economic growth or recession can directly influence lithopone prices in China. A booming construction sector in Asia or fluctuations in European markets can lead to surges in demand, impacting pricing strategies.


5. Technological Advancements Innovations in production processes can enhance the quality of lithopone, allowing manufacturers to set higher price points. Developing more efficient production methods can reduce costs and improve profit margins, further influencing market dynamics.
